LIMITED EDITION RUGS CREATED BY INTERIOR DESIGN PROFESSIONALS. EVOLVE: A design competition open to interior design professionals


Designer Rugs are proud to announce the inaugural EVOLVE AWARDS - the six winning rugs will form part of Designer Rugs ID COLLECTION 2010 / 2011, with winners sharing more than $20,000 in prizes - including a Trip to Milan's Salone de Mobile 2011!


To be eligible entrants must be an Australian or New Zealand architect, interior designer or interior design industry professional - including those working full time as an interior stylist, product designer, or textile designer or working in the interior design sector, such as colour consultants.

EVOLVE will continue as an annual fixture on the design calendar. The selected six rugs, each limited to an edition of 30, will join Designer Rugs ID COLLECTION, on sale from October 2010.

Designer Rugs is acknowledged as the Australian company for handmade, custom-made rugs and carpets. Working closely with Australia's top designers, architects and artists for over 23 years, as well as collaborating with leading creatives including Akira Isogawa, Dinosaur Designs, Catherine Martin and indigenous artist Minnie Pwerle.


From August 2010; designs by the Top 25 finalists can be viewed online, Open to the public, the PEOPLE'S CHOICE AWARD can be voted at www.designerrugs.com.au. One lucky person who votes for the design that receives the most on-line nominations will, along with the designer of the most nominated rug - receive prizes to the value of $1,000.

This month iscd Interior Styling Graduate Daniella Kilov took her recently developed Styling knowledge to professional Stylist Paul Hopper and assisted on a photo shoot at the beautiful Strickland House in Sydney's eastern suburbs. The shoot focused on Australian designers of all inspirations combining together for House&Gardens January 2010 issue. Some of the pieces previewed were Designer Rugs creations by Alex Perry, previously profiled on the iscd website.

Interior Styling and Colour Design Graduate, Daniella shares her experiences from the project - "Sourcing and styling Australian Designer products for Paul Hopper was definitely an eye opening experience for me. Not many people know the true ins and outs of styling, it isn't just about making something beautiful but rather, creating a thought provoking and exciting environment. After studying the iscd Colour Design and Interior Styling Diploma I I felt more than confident in assisting a professional Stylist on this job and any others that may come my way. I have not only made invaluable friends in the Styling world, but have been able to put into practice the skills I learnt in the iscd Diploma's and take a big step towards the creative career I crave".

iscd Surface Design and Interior Styling students  alike, are loving this latest range of wallpapers from Porter's Original Paints, released late November. ‘Carnival Stripes' and ‘Candy Stripes' are the latest wallpapers designs introduced in Porter's Paints handcrafted wallpaper collection.


Carnival stripes shows playful vibrant colours which are well suited to rumpus areas, teenage retreats and feature areas for any coastal or urban abode.
The design is available in 3 bubbly colour ways; hot pink with ‘hoola hoop', gorgeous still blue with ‘surf' and a yellow zest with ' sun'.
A colour for all purpose, Carnival Stripes is a design that remains classic yet allows the individual personality in every ‘little Porter's' to express themselves whether it be from infants to teens.

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

Candy stripes being adored by babies and toddlers, are made of a double scoop of delicious sweet, almost edible colour combinations.
Presenting ‘Candy Apple' a soft pink & green, ‘Lemon Sherbet' with a touch of lilac and yellow, ‘Peppermint' with its aqua. Also ‘Milk Bar, a devilish denim combination for the little guys, which also compliments living areas.

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

All colours have been created to ensure harmony and depth and regardless of style.
The stripe design has been a popular addition to the already exquisite range of wallpapers and can co ordinate back with all rich Porter's colours.
